PRODUCT SPECIFIC SAFETY WARNINGS > Failure to mount the Hose Reel according to the included instructions could result in personal injury or damage to property. > Do not mount the Hose Reel higher than your own shoulder height. > Do not hang or allow anyone else to hang from the Hose Reel. > Do not hang or coil objects other than the specified Shop Vacuum Hose from the Hose reel. > Do not leave uncoiled dust hoses on the floor as they can cause tripping hazards. > The Shop Hose Reel is intended for dry vacuuming only. Vacuuming wet materials will cause hose clogging 2

22 22 21 21 21 22 Fig. 1 Mounting to Wall Studs 1. The Hose Reel must be mounted to wall studs spaced 16" on center. 2. Mark the locations for the top two mounting screws and drill pilot holes for 3/8" x 2" Lag Screws (21). 3. Fit a 3/8" Flat Washer (22) onto each screw. Drive the screws into the studs until they re about 1" from being fully seated.. Decide whether you want the Handle of the Hose Reel to be on the right or the left side. Orient the Hose Reel as desired and lift it onto the top two 3/8" x 2" Lag Screws (21). Fig. 1.. Mark the locations for the bottom two 3/8" x 2" Lag Screws (21), using the bottom keyhole slots in the Base Plate (2) as a guide. 6. Lift the Hose Reel off the top two Lag Screws (21) to remove it. Drill pilot holes for the lower set of Lag Screws (21). 7. Return the Hose Reel onto the top two Lag Screws, making sure that the 3/8" Washers (22) make it through the keyhole openings in the Base Plate (2). Check that the Hose Reel is level and then drive the 3/8" x 2" Lag Screws (21) until they are fully tightened. Fig. 1. Inset. 8. Fit a 3/8" Flat Washer (22) onto each of the remaining two 3/8" x 2" Lag Screws (21) and drive the screws into the lower two pilot holes to fully secure the Hose Reel. Fig. 2 6

The Shop Vacuum Port on the outside of the Hose Reel has an OD of 21 2" and an ID of 21 ". You can fit 21 2" hose directly onto the port and secure it with a hose clamp, or you could use a fitting like the 21 2" Swivel Fitting for Shop Vacs (31660, sold separately). Controlling Unwinding Speed 1. Once the 11 2" hose is connected, loosen the Four-Star Knob (11) and use the handle to wind the hose fully onto the Hose Reel. The reel can accommodate up to 0' of 11 2" hose. 2. Gently pull the hose to begin unwinding. Tighten or loosen the Four-Star Knob (11) to adjust the resistance, but be careful not to overtighten or you could damage the mechanism. Fig.. Check Rockler.com for updates to these instrutions.
